Default Placebo needed or not: trying to understand

Good morning!
Thank you for a lot of thoughtful discussions this morning and I am trying classify them in my head. So please bear with me. It looks like (as some of you already pointed out), there are several issues to sham treatment, such as

1. Ethical issues related to Surgery
2. Ethical issues related to how informed are patients about "informed consent".
3. Emotional factors involved
4. Scientific rationale for doing sham surgery
5. FDA rules and regulations
6. Financial reasons

Obviously they are all tied together. But if we can come up with pros and cons for these points, we may come to some sort of an answer fo doing sham procedures. Thats my two cents worth on this topic!
